The Curated Playlist pop-up is coming back to Dubai with a fresh twist — a family-friendly edition set to run from October 10 to 12 at Al Khayat Avenue, Al Quoz.

This homegrown event brings together popular regional brands and creative concepts for a weekend filled with shopping, food, and family activations. If you’re into discovering local labels or just want to spend a lively day out with the family, this one’s worth marking in your calendar.

 

Over three days, you’ll be able to shop across a wide mix of categories — from fashion, jewellery, and skincare to homeware, activewear, childrenswear, and accessories. There’ll also be limited-edition brand activations, workshops, and hands-on experiences to keep both kids and adults entertained.

Whether you’re after a wardrobe update, beauty essentials, or new finds for the little ones, this event is designed to bring everything together in one space. Food stations and family-friendly zones round out the experience to make it a full day out.

 

The last edition of Curated Playlist pop-up took place in May at The Plaza, One Za’abeel, themed around summer. This time, it’s all about the family vibe with plenty of options for adults and kids. Mark your calendars for October!
